USDT(Tether)作为一种稳定币,近年来在加密货币市场中得到了广泛的应用。随着区块链技术的不断发展,USDT的钱包开发应运而生,这为用户提供了一种安全、便利的存储方式。无论是个人用户还是企业,都会涉及到数字资产的管理,而钱包则是数字资产流通的基础工具。
在区块链领域,钱包的角色不仅仅是存储资产,还是用户与区块链网络交互的桥梁。了解USDT钱包的开发流程,不仅能够帮助开发者更好地设计和实现钱包功能,也能为用户提供更安全、更友好的使用体验。
### USDT钱包的基本概念什么是USDT钱包?
USDT钱包是一个用于存储、转账和管理USDT(Tether)代币的数字钱包。与传统的银行账户类似,用户通过钱包来存储自己的数字资产,并可随时进行交易。
钱包的类型(热钱包 vs 冷钱包)

热钱包是始终在线的钱包,方便用户随时访问与交易,但安全性相对较低。冷钱包则是离线存储设备,相对更安全,适合长期存储大的资产。
USDT钱包的主要功能
USDT钱包的主要功能包括资产存储、转账、查询交易记录、生成地址等。许多钱包还提供额外的功能,如资产交换和收益管理等。
### 开发USDT钱包的需求分析市场需求与用户群体分析

随着加密货币的普及,USDT钱包的市场需求逐渐攀升。用户群体涵盖投资者、交易所及各种区块链项目。理解目标用户的需求,针对性地开发钱包功能,是成功的关键。
风险控制与安全性需求
数字资产的安全问题一直是用户最关心的方面。开发者需要考虑多重安全机制,包括用户身份验证、数据加密、私钥离线存储等,以最大限度地降低安全风险。
兼容性与扩展性需求
USDT钱包需兼容不同的区块链网络和其他数字资产,灵活的扩展性使得钱包能应对未来市场的变化与新技术的出现。
### USDT钱包的技术架构区块链技术基础
理解区块链的基本特性,如去中心化、不可篡改等,是开发USDT钱包的前提。区块链的底层技术直接决定了钱包的安全性与可靠性。
如何选择技术栈
开发USDT钱包的技术栈需要根据项目需求进行选择,包括编程语言、框架以及数据库。同时,团队的技术积累与开发习惯也会影响选择。
钱包架构设计
设计钱包的架构时,应综合考虑前端、后端及数据库的交互机制,确保数据处理的高效性与安全性。合理的架构设计可以提升用户体验与系统的稳定性。
### USDT钱包开发的步骤环境准备
在进行开发前,需配置好开发环境,包括操作系统、开发工具、依赖库等。良好的环境可以缩短开发时间,提高开发效率。
前端开发
前端开发需关注用户体验与界面设计,确保用户能够便捷地进行操作。选择合适的前端框架可以提高开发效率。
后端开发
后端开发主要处理数据存取与业务逻辑,应确保接口的安全性与高效性。需要设计合理的API,以便于前端调用。
接入区块链网络
将钱包接入区块链网络,进行相应的API调用,处理链上支付、交易签名等功能。确保与区块链节点的稳定连接。
### USDT钱包的安全性常见安全风险分析
用户在使用USDT钱包时,可能面临多种安全风险,如黑客攻击、钓鱼网站、设备丢失等。了解这些风险,有助于更好地保护用户资产。
实现安全机制(加密、备份等)
在USDT钱包中,可以实现多重安全机制,如使用私钥加密、二次验证、定期备份等,确保用户资产的安全性。
法律合规的重要性
随着区块链技术的发展,各国的法律法规也在不断完善,确保钱包在合法合规的框架下运营,才能获得用户的信任和支持。
### USDT钱包的测试与上线测试阶段的重要性
测试是开发流程中至关重要的一步。通过不同类型的测试,可以发现代码中的bug,并确保钱包的安全性与可靠性。
各类测试的具体执行
进行单元测试、集成测试及用户体验测试,确保每项功能的正常运行。此外,压力测试也能帮助验证系统的承受能力。
上线后的维护与更新
一旦钱包上线,开发团队需持续关注产品的运行状态,对用户反馈进行分析,并根据需求及时进行功能的更新与迭代。
### 总结与展望USDT钱包未来的发展趋势
未来,随着技术的不断进步,USDT钱包将更加智能化与便利化,可能会加入更多的功能,如资产管理、投资分析等。
区块链技术的不断演进
区块链技术的逐步完善将推动钱包的演进,新的应用场景与技术架构将不断涌现,我们需要与时俱进,紧跟行业发展的步伐,不断提升产品的竞争力。
### 相关问题讨论 1. **USDT钱包为何重要?** - 讨论USDT钱包在整个加密货币生态中的角色。 2. **如何判断USDT钱包的安全性?** - 分析安全性评估指标,提供建议。 3. **USDT钱包是否须遵循法律法规?** - 探讨法律合规对钱包运营的重要性及具体要求。 4. **USDT钱包市场现状与前景如何?** - 评估现有USDT钱包的竞争格局及潜在市场机会。 5. **USDT钱包开发涉及哪些技术?** - 详细说明核心技术栈和相关技术标准。 6. **如何进行USDT钱包的有效推广?** - 分享营销策略与用户获取的实用方法。 以上是关于“区块链USDT钱包开发”的一份全面的指南,涵盖了从需求分析到安全性测试的各个方面,为相关开发人员提供了清晰的路径和指导。希望能为读者提供深入的理解和实践参考。